Welcome to Malaga! After checking into your hotel, take a leisurely stroll along the beautiful waterfront promenade, known as the Paseo del Parque. Enjoy the stunning views of the Mediterranean Sea and soak up the vibrant atmosphere of the city. In the evening, head to the historic center and indulge in some delicious tapas at one of the local bars.
Start your day by visiting the Alcazaba, a Moorish fortress dating back to the 11th century. Climb to the top for panoramic views of the city. Next, wander through the narrow streets of the Old Town, known as the Casco Antiguo, and discover charming squares like Plaza de la Merced and Plaza de la Constitución. Don't miss the Picasso Museum, which houses an impressive collection of the famous artist's works.
Today, venture out of the city and take a day trip to the picturesque town of Ronda. Known for its dramatic cliffside location and stunning views, Ronda is a must-visit destination. Explore the historic center, visit the iconic Puente Nuevo bridge, and enjoy a leisurely lunch at one of the local restaurants. On your way back to Malaga, stop by the charming village of Mijas for a taste of traditional Andalusian life.
No trip to Malaga is complete without a day at the beach. Head to La Malagueta, the city's most popular beach, and spend the day relaxing on the golden sands or taking a dip in the crystal-clear waters of the Mediterranean. Treat yourself to some fresh seafood at one of the beachfront restaurants and enjoy the laid-back beach vibes.
Today, delve deeper into the life and art of Malaga's most famous son, Pablo Picasso. Visit the Picasso Birthplace Museum, located in the house where the artist was born. Explore the museum's collection, which includes early works, sketches, and personal belongings of Picasso. Afterward, take a stroll through the nearby Soho district, known for its vibrant street art scene.
Start your day by visiting the impressive Malaga Cathedral, also known as La Manquita (the one-armed lady). Marvel at its stunning architecture and climb to the rooftop for panoramic views of the city. Afterward, indulge in some retail therapy at Calle Larios, the city's main shopping street. Explore the boutiques, shops, and local markets, and pick up some souvenirs to remember your trip.
On your last day in Malaga, take a peaceful stroll through the beautiful Botanical Gardens. Located on the outskirts of the city, the gardens offer a tranquil escape from the hustle and bustle. Admire the diverse collection of plants and enjoy the serene atmosphere. In the evening, treat yourself to a farewell dinner at one of Malaga's top-rated restaurants, savoring the flavors of Andalusian cuisine one last time.
With this itinerary, you'll have a fantastic week exploring the vibrant city of Malaga, immersing yourself in its rich history, enjoying its beautiful beaches, and indulging in its delicious food and art scene. Safe travels!
